How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 56001?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 56001 Studio Apartments | $1,140 | $750 | $1,295 |
| 56001 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,492 | $699 | $2,200 |
| 56001 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,673 | $538 | $2,396 |
| 56001 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,862 | $450 | $2,830 |
| 56001 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,492 | $445 | $1,828 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 56001 ZIP Code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in 56001?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in 56001 with Washer/Dryer is at Main Street Apartments listed at $725.
How much is the average rent for 56001 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in 56001 with Washer/Dryer is $1,437.
What is the largest 56001 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in 56001 is a 1,700 square feet unit starting from $1,450 at East End Historic.
What is the average size for 56001 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in 56001 is currently at 864 sq ft.
